Logo

dev-resources.site

for different kinds of informations.

Half-Duplex vs Full-Duplex: What are the Differences?

Published at
1/2/2025
Categories
networking
ccna
troubleshooting
engineering
Author
skillboosttrainer
Author
17 person written this
skillboosttrainer
open
Half-Duplex vs Full-Duplex: What are the Differences?

When it comes to network communication, understanding the modes of data transmission is crucial for effective system design and troubleshooting. Two common communication modes are half-duplex and full-duplex. In this blog, we’ll explore these modes in detail, compare their advantages and disadvantages, and provide practical insights for choosing the right mode for your needs.

What is Half-Duplex?

Half-duplex is a mode of communication where data flows in both directions but not simultaneously. Devices must take turns sending and receiving data.

Examples of Half-Duplex:

  • Walkie-Talkies: Users press a button to talk and release it to listen.
  • Legacy Ethernet Hubs: Only one device can transmit data at a time .

Advantages of Half-Duplex:

  • Cost-Effectiveness: Requires simpler hardware, reducing costs.
  • Durability: Ideal for rugged environments due to fewer moving parts.
  • Ease of Setup: Minimal configuration needed, making it user-friendly.

Disadvantages of Half-Duplex:

  • Low Throughput: Data transmission is slower due to one-way communication at a time.
  • High Latency: Switching between sending and receiving creates delays.
  • Incompatibility: Inefficient in modern networks with high-speed demands.

What is Full-Duplex?

Full-duplex is a communication mode where data can be transmitted and received simultaneously, ensuring faster and more efficient communication.

Examples of Full-Duplex:

  • Telephones: Both parties can speak and listen at the same time.
  • Modern Ethernet Switches: Support simultaneous bidirectional data flow.

Advantages of Full-Duplex:

  • Enhanced Data Speeds: Simultaneous communication boosts efficiency.
  • Greater Throughput: Supports high-bandwidth applications like video streaming and VoIP.
  • Optimized for Complex Networks: Essential for high-speed, large-scale networks.

Disadvantages of Full-Duplex:

  • Higher Costs: Requires advanced hardware and cabling.
  • Increased Power Consumption: Consumes more energy than half-duplex systems.
  • Error Susceptibility: Poor management can lead to data collisions and retransmissions.

Half-Duplex vs Full-Duplex: A Comparative Overview

Half-Duplex vs Full-Duplex
Practical Applications and Insights

When to Use Half-Duplex:

Ideal for simple communication setups with low data requirements.
Rugged environments where simplicity ensures reliability.

When to Use Full-Duplex:

Suitable for high-speed, real-time applications like video conferencing.
Necessary for modern network setups requiring simultaneous data flows.

Importance in Networking Certifications:

A solid understanding of half-duplex and full-duplex is essential for certifications like CCNA and Network+.

Conclusion

Both half-duplex and full-duplex communication modes have their unique advantages and limitations. While half-duplex offers simplicity and cost savings, full-duplex excels in speed and efficiency. Choosing the right mode depends on the specific needs of your network and the applications you intend to support.
By understanding these differences, you’ll be better equipped to make informed decisions in network design and management.

networking Article's
30 articles in total
Favicon
Comparing VPN Performance: State-of-the-Art Solutions in Stable vs. Unreliable Networks
Favicon
VPN Peering "Region to Region "
Favicon
Introduction To Networking
Favicon
Demistfying AWS VPC Lattice
Favicon
Integrating OpenShift CoreDNS with Active Directory DNS
Favicon
The Speakeasy Door to Your Network - Port Knocking (2)
Favicon
The Speakeasy Door to Your Network - Port Knocking (1)
Favicon
6 Popular Types of Hyperconverged Infrastructure
Favicon
Learn a little about the patriarchal protocol of the internet, the father of tcp/ip!!
Favicon
OpenShift - Networking
Favicon
Master Virtual Networking as a Freelancer
Favicon
Guide to TCP/IP Ports and UDP Ports
Favicon
Important Port Numbers in Networking and Open-Source Projects
Favicon
10/10. Would Route Again!
Favicon
Optimize Your IT Infrastructure with Expert IT Consultation Services
Favicon
How Data Travels Through the Internet: Networking | OSI model
Favicon
Half-Duplex vs Full-Duplex: What are the Differences?
Favicon
About IRC - Internet Relay Chat
Favicon
Importance of Cisco in IT Networking in 2025
Favicon
Fixing OpenVPN Connection Issues in Ubuntu 24.04
Favicon
Master AWS Transit Gateway Management with Terraform: A Step-by-Step Guide
Favicon
IP Whitelisting, the silent killer
Favicon
5 Strategies for Successful Business Development
Favicon
Implementasi Infrastruktur Jaringan Virtual dengan Protokol OSPF
Favicon
How to setup an Azure Machine Learning Workspace securelyπŸ›‘οΈπŸ”’πŸ”‘
Favicon
5 Study Tips to Pass the CCNA Certification Exam
Favicon
GossipSampling - A Stand Alone Peer Sampling Service
Favicon
Deploying an Application Using CloudFormation with CDN Integration
Favicon
Difference between AWS Security Groups and NACL
Favicon
5G and Wi-Fi 6: The Future of Wireless Networking

Featured ones: